In windows environment, visual studio compiler, make a client like:

    Connection c;
    try {
        // there is no broker running at 10.10.5.51 so an exception should be 
thrown
        c.open("10.10.5.51",5672,"my_user","my_password");
    } catch (...) {
        std::cout << "error" << std::endl;
    }

on qpid 0.5 an exception is thrown and catched. ALL OK HERE
on qpid 0.6 the program segfaults with the message: 
"Unhandled exception at 0x692eccb9 in testqpid06.exe: 0xC0000005: Access 
violation reading location 0x00000000."
This error is thrown just after executing the "c.open" line.
On Linux all is OK, the problem is only on Windows.



      

Reply via email to